Specifications
The Hogue Dan Wesson Handgun Grip SmallFrame Kingwood No Finger Groove, Stripe/Cap 57630 is specifically designed for small-frame Dan Wesson handguns. The primary material is Kingwood, a dense and beautiful exotic hardwood known for its deep purplish-brown color and intricate grain patterns. This particular model features a no finger groove design, offering a more classic, unadulterated grip surface. It also incorporates a stripe/cap accent, likely referring to a contrasting wood inlay or a decorative element at the grip’s termination.
The choice of Kingwood as the material is significant; it’s a hardwood that provides a naturally firm and aesthetically pleasing grip surface. Unlike some synthetic materials that can feel ‘plasticky,’ Kingwood offers a warm, tactile sensation. The absence of finger grooves allows for a more adaptable grip, accommodating a wider range of hand sizes and shooting styles. This specificity in design ensures a precise fit for the intended firearm, a crucial factor for any firearm accessory where accuracy and safety are paramount.

Pros and Cons of Hogue Dan Wesson Handgun Grip SmallFrame Kingwood No Finger Groove, Stripe/Cap 57630
Pros
- Premium Material: Made from beautiful and durable Kingwood, offering a luxurious feel and appearance.
- Enhanced Ergonomics: Provides a more secure and comfortable grip than many factory grips, improving handling.
- Classic Aesthetic: The no finger groove design and rich wood grain offer a timeless, elegant look.
- Precise Fit: Engineered for a perfect fit on small-frame Dan Wesson handguns, ensuring stability and ease of installation.
- Excellent Craftsmanship: Hogue‘s reputation for quality is evident in the finish and construction of these grips.
Cons
- Price Point: As a premium product crafted from exotic hardwood, it comes with a higher price tag compared to synthetic grips.
- Slickness in Extreme Wet: While generally secure, the smooth wood can become less grippy than specialized rubber textures in very wet or sweaty conditions.
- Wood Vulnerability: While durable, wood can be more susceptible to damage from severe impacts or prolonged exposure to harsh solvents than composite materials.
